How We Replace Flooring After Water Damage
Our process is designed to get your home back to normal as quickly as possible. We start by assessing the extent of the damage, using specialized equipment to measure moisture levels and identify any areas that need immediate attention. Our technicians will then work tirelessly to remove the damaged flooring, ensuring that every last bit of moisture is extracted from the area. From there, we’ll install new flooring that’s not only functional but also aesthetically pleasing.
Step 1: Assessment and Containment
Our team will arrive at your home, assess the damage, and contain the affected area to prevent further moisture from seeping in. Moisture meters will be used to find out the extent of the damage, and a plan will be developed to address the issue. This step is crucial in preventing further damage and ensuring a successful restoration process.
Step 2: Water Extraction and Drying
Next, our technicians will use specialized equipment to extract as much water as possible from the affected area. Industrial-grade drying equipment will then be deployed to dry out the space, ensuring that every last bit of moisture is removed. This step is critical in preventing mold growth and further damage.
Step 3: Flooring Removal and Replacement
With the area dry and safe, our team will remove the damaged flooring and install new, high-quality flooring that’s designed to withstand the elements. Our technicians will work tirelessly to ensure a seamless transition to a safe and dry space.
Step 4: Final Inspection and Quality Control
Once the new flooring is installed, our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ure that the job has been done to our high standards. Quality control is our top priority, and we’ll work with you to address any issues that may arise.

Warning Signs You Need Flooring Replacement After Water Damage
Ignoring the warning signs of water damage can lead to costly repairs down the line. Don’t wait address the issue today and prevent further damage. Here are some common warning signs to look out for: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
That unmistakable smell of mildew and mold is a clear indication that water has seeped into your home. Don’t ignore it address the issue immediately to prevent further damage and health risks.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ring is a clear sign that water has seeped into the subfloor. Don’t delay replace the flooring to prevent further damage and ensure a safe and stable surface.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ling paint or wallpaper is a common sign of water damage. Don’t ignore it address the issue today to prevent further damage and costly repairs.
Water Stains on the Ceiling or Walls
Water stains on the ceiling or walls are a clear indication that water has seeped into your home. Don’t wait address the issue today to prevent further damage and ensure a safe and dry space.
Unusual Sounds or Squeaks
Unusual sounds or squeaks coming from the floor or walls can be a sign of water damage. Don’t ignore it address the issue today to prevent further damage and ensure a safe and stable surface.
Visible Water Damage or Leaks
Visible water damage or leaks are a clear indication that water has seeped into your home. Don’t wait address the issue today to prevent further damage and ensure a safe and dry space.
